Understanding the Basics: What is a Scan Tool and How Does it Work?

Let’s start with the basics, shall we? A scan tool, in the most basic sense, is a device that plugs into your vehicle’s onboard diagnostic (OBD) port, allowing you to access the wealth of information stored in your car’s computer. This information can include everything from error codes and sensor readings to live data and even the ability to reset certain systems.

But how does this magical little device actually work, you ask? Well, it all comes down to the language that your vehicle’s computer speaks – a complex system of diagnostic codes and sensor data that can seem like a foreign tongue to the uninitiated. The scan tool acts as a translator, taking all of that jumbled information and presenting it to you in a way that you can actually understand.

When you plug your scan tool into the OBD port, it establishes a direct line of communication with your vehicle’s computer. It then proceeds to interrogate that computer, asking for all the juicy details about what’s going on under the hood. The computer, in turn, spits out a wealth of data, including any di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) that have been set, as well as the current status of various sensors and systems.

First and foremost, there are two main categories of scan tools: generic and manufacturer-specific. Generic scan tools are the ones you’ll find at your local auto parts store, designed to work with a wide range of vehicles and able to read the basic OBD2 diagnostic codes. These are a great starting point for the DIY enthusiast, as they can provide a wealth of information and help you pinpoint the source of most common issues.

But if you’re dealing with a more complex problem, or you need to delve deeper into your vehicle’s systems, you might want to invest in a manufacturer-specific scan tool. These bad boys are tailored to the unique characteristics of your RV or fleet vehicle, able to access a wider range of data and even perform advanced functions like reprogramming modules or resetting service lights.

First and foremost, let’s talk about di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s). These are the little error messages that your vehicle’s computer sends out whenever it detects a problem with one of the various sensors, systems, or components. And let me tell you, these codes are like a roadmap to the source of your vehicle’s woes.

With a quick scan of your vehicle’s OBD port, your trusty scan tool can retrieve all the relevant DTCs, providing you with a clear picture of what’s going on under the hood. And the best part? These codes are often accompanied by helpful descriptions, giving you a head start on the diagnosis and repair process.

But DTCs are just the tip of the iceberg, my friends. Scan tools also have the ability to provide you with a wealth of live data, offering a real-time glimpse into the inner workings of your vehicle. This can include everything from engine RPM and throttle position to fuel pressure and transmission fluid temperature.

Another key tip? Keep your scan tool up-to-date. Just like your vehicle’s software, the firmware and database of your scan tool need to be regularly updated to ensure that it’s able to keep pace with the latest advancements in automotive technology.
